5.60952e+15 microseconds equals 1,558,200 hours.
Convert 5.60952e+15 microseconds into minutes, seconds, years, months, weeks, days, miliseconds, nanoseconds, etc...
Convert 1558200 hours into minutes, seconds, years, months, weeks, days, miliseconds, nanoseconds, etc...